Sanquin is a large not-for-profit company with nearly 3,000 committed employees dedicated to their profession who, together with blood donors, ensure to give patients a better life. Sanquin Diagnostic Services is a for-profit part of Sanquin and works in close collaboration with Sanquin Research. Any profit made by the for-profit parts of Sanquin feed into the not-for-profit Sanquin Research, which hosts academics. Sanquin Diagnostics Services provides advice and diagnostic services in the context of transfusion medicine, blood-transferable infections, immunopathology, coagulation and haematology. We perform highly specialised laboratory for hospitals, blood banks and midwiferies but notably also for pharmaceutical- and biotech companies. Sanquin Diagnostic Services is now in transition from mainly providing diagnostics for hospitals towards more contract research for pharma and biotech companies.
Sanquin is a knowledge centre. We communicate with customers at a high level about the technical aspects of our bioanalytical services. Our laboratories are ISO15189 certified and we work according to GCLP and GMP.
Sanquin is currently expanding their supporting role in pharma and biotech-led studies. The IPH lab offers tailor-made assays in the (pre-)clinical stage of therapeutic development and clinical testing. The IPH lab also drives its own clinical support in close-collaboration with Key Opinion Leaders in the clinic.
